    Whether the photovoltaic panels face southwest or southeast

    South-facing solar panels are the best direction for maximum energy production in North America, generating up to 30% more electricity than other orientations. Learn how panel positioning impacts efficiency and ROI, with real-world data and installation best practices. Why Solar Panel Direction Matters More Than You. When orienting solar panels, the rule of thumb for the northern hemisphere is that the optimal orientation for solar panels is true south.
